PEOPLE v. HARDWARE

Ind. No. 4473/17. Appeal No. 14759. Case No. 2018-04304.

200 A.D.3d 431 (2021)

154 N.Y.S.3d 767

2021 NY Slip Op 06772

The People of the State of New York, Respondent, v. Darnell Hardware, Appellant.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, First Department.

Decided December 2, 2021.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ert S. Dean , Center for Appellate Litigation, New York ( Matthew W. Christiana of counsel), for appellant.

Cyrus R. Vance, Jr. , District Attorney, New York ( Sheila L. Bautista of counsel), for respondent.

Concur—Gische, J.P., Kapnick, Kern, Gesmer, Kennedy, JJ.


The indictment was jurisdictionally defective because it "d[id] not effectively charge the defendant with the commission of a particular crime" (People v D'Angelo, 98 N.Y.2d 733, 734 [2002]).
